common questions about Quartix Limited

How many public sector contracts has Quartix Limited won?

Quartix Limited has won 20 UK public sector contracts from 18 public bodies since 2016.

Which public bodies buy from Quartix Limited?

Quartix Limited has won the most contracts from Procurement for Housing, Cartrefi Cymunedol Gwynedd Cyfyngedig (AdraTai) and Espo.

How large are Quartix Limited's contracts?

The median published value of a contract won by Quartix Limited is £60,240. Framework ceilings are excluded, because they state a spending limit shared across many suppliers rather than a value one supplier received.

where these figures come from

Every figure on this page is derived from notices published by Contracts Finder, Find a Tender, Public Contracts Scotland and Sell2Wales, under the Open Government Licence v3.0. The corpus runs from 17 Dec 2014 to 11 Sept 2026 and is refreshed from the publishers' own APIs through the working day.

Records are combined into one organisation on identifiers where publishers provide them — a Companies House number, a GB-PPON supplier id — and on exact normalised name and address where they do not. Never on address alone: one shared-service postcode carries 244 unrelated organisations.

Counts are of contracting processes, not published notices: a tender and its award notice are one contract, and are counted once. Values are medians, never totals, and exclude framework ceilings — a ceiling states a spending limit shared across every supplier on the framework, so adding them together produces a number no one ever spent. sources and coverage · how matching works
